There may be, however, a darker facet to this shiny metal. In spite of its abundance in Character, aluminium is not identified to provide any helpful goal for living cells. Nonetheless in its soluble, +3 form, aluminium is toxic to plants. Launch of Al3+ from its minerals is accelerated from the acidic soils which comprise Nearly half of arable land in the world, creating aluminium a major offender in minimizing crop yields. Humans Do not call for aluminium, and nevertheless it enters our bodies every single day - It is really during the air we breathe, the h2o we drink, as well as food we eat. Though compact quantities of aluminium are Generally existing in foods, we've been accountable for the most important sources of dietary aluminium: food stuff additives, for example leavening, emulsifying and colouring brokers.

Twelve smaller ingots of aluminium had been later on exhibited for the first time to the public with the Exposition Universelle of 1855.[50] The steel was introduced as "the silver from clay" (aluminium is very similar to silver visually), which identify was soon greatly employed.[fifty] It captivated prevalent awareness; it absolutely was recommended aluminium be Employed in arts, music, medication, cooking, and tableware.[52] The steel was recognized by the avant-garde writers of time—Charles Dickens, Nikolay Chernyshevsky, and Jules Verne—who envisioned its use Sooner or later.[fifty three] However, not all focus was favorable. Newspapers wrote, "The Parisian expo set an finish to the fairy tale of the silver from clay", declaring that A lot of what had been said regarding the steel was exaggerated if not untrue Which the quantity of the offered steel—about a kilogram—contrasted with what had been anticipated and was "not quite a bit for any discovery which was stated to turn the planet the other way up".

Although the electrical conductivity of aluminum is just about 60% that of copper for every location of cross segment, aluminum is used in electrical transmission strains thanks to its gentle fat.

It is the 3rd most ample component while in the Earth's crust, generating up about 8% of its good area.

The alloys of aluminum are Employed in the construction of plane and rockets. Reflective aluminum coatings are employed for telescope mirrors, creating attractive paper, packaging, and a number of other makes use of. Alumina is used in glassmaking and refractories. Artificial ruby and sapphire have purposes in manufacturing coherent mild for lasers.

Louis de Morveau considered a different steel may be learned from the oxide alumina. He was suitable, but he was not able to isolate it. De Morveau devised the primary systematic approach to naming substances, and, as we can easily see, he was a revolutionary balloonist.

In its purest type the metal is bluish-white and really ductile. It is an excellent conductor of heat and electrical energy and finds use in some wiring. When pure it is too soft for design applications but addition of small quantities of silicon and iron hardens it noticeably.
